What are U-Channel Foam Edge Protectors?

U-channel foam edge protectors, also known as foam corner protectors or foam edging, are precisely what their name suggests: U-shaped pieces of foam designed to protect the vulnerable edges of products during transit or storage. They're typically made from polyethylene (PE) foam, ethylene-vinyl acetate (EVA) foam, or polyurethane (PU) foam, each offering slightly different properties in terms of density, durability, and cushioning. The U-shape allows for easy application and a secure fit, effectively absorbing impact and preventing damage.

What Types of U-Channel Foam Edge Protectors are Available?

Several factors differentiate U-channel foam edge protectors:

  • Material: PE foam is a common choice for its affordability and decent cushioning, while EVA foam offers superior flexibility and impact absorption. PU foam provides the best protection but is typically more expensive.
  • Size and Dimensions: U-channels come in various sizes, so it's crucial to select the correct dimensions to properly protect your goods. Measure your product's edges carefully before ordering.
  • Adhesive Backing: Many U-channel protectors feature self-adhesive backing for easy application, eliminating the need for additional tape or fasteners. Some require separate adhesive tape.
  • Color: While functionality is key, color options might be available to match your branding or product aesthetics.

Are there any alternatives to U-Channel Foam Edge Protectors?

While U-channel foam edge protectors are highly effective, alternatives include:

  • Corner Protectors: These offer similar protection but are specifically designed for corners rather than edges.
  • Bubble Wrap: Offers cushioning but is less effective for targeted edge protection.
  • Custom-Molded Foam: Provides a highly tailored solution but is more expensive.
